The Community Foundation of Greene County (CFGC) is accepting applications for the CFGC Summer Community Grants as well as for the Cindy’s Wind Fund for Women & Girls.
Applications for the grants will be accepted until June 1, 2017 for project activities beginning after August 1. Successful grant awards will be announced in late July.
The Foundation expects to award three to five grants ranging between $500 and $2,000 per grant project under the Summer Community Grants program.
Proposed Community Grants projects may include (but are not limited to) any one or more of the following broad priorities: Arts, Culture & Humanities; Children, Youth & Families; Community and Economic Development; Education; Environment; Health & Fitness; and Human Services.
The Cindy’s Wind Fund for Women & Girls will award one grant of $500 this summer for projects focusing on helping women and girls achieve their full potential.
The Cindy’s Wind Fund seeks proposals for projects that aim to help women and girls fulfill their full potential, which may include activities such as information programs, direct service programs, special activities, and more.
Eligible applicants for the Community Grants and the Cindy’s Wind Fund for Women & Girls must be nonprofit, charitable, tax-exempt organizations (recognized under Section 501(c)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code), including schools, religious organizations, and government agencies whose purposes and programs benefit Greene County residents.
CFGC seeks to fund organizations and ideas that will have a significant and lasting impact on Greene County, its residents, infrastructure and future.
